Log Home Weatherproofing in Alpharetta, GA

Log home weatherproofing services focus on protecting wooden structures from the elements to maintain their beauty and durability. These services typically involve sealing, staining, and applying protective finishes to log exteriors, helping to prevent damage caused by moisture, UV rays, and temperature fluctuations. Projects can range from initial treatments for new log homes to ongoing maintenance for existing structures, ensuring they remain weather-resistant and visually appealing over time. Property owners often seek weatherproofing to extend the lifespan of their logs, reduce the need for repairs, and preserve the natural appearance of their homes.

Before requesting weatherproofing services, homeowners usually want to understand the condition of their logs and the best products or treatments suited for their specific climate. It’s helpful to consider the age of the home, previous treatments, and any signs of wear or damage. Property owners should also inquire about the scope of work, including surface preparation, application methods, and recommended maintenance intervals. Having clear information about these factors can help ensure the chosen services effectively protect the home and meet long-term preservation goals.

Project Types

Common Log Home Weatherproofing Jobs

Log Home Weatherproofing - Protects logs from moisture, wind, and temperature changes to preserve structural integrity.

Sealing and Caulking - Seals gaps and joints to prevent drafts and water intrusion.

Exterior Log Treatment - Applies protective coatings to resist weathering and UV damage.

Chinking Repairs - Restores flexible joints to improve insulation and prevent leaks.

Roof and Gutter Sealing - Ensures water runoff is directed away from the logs to avoid water damage.

Routine Inspection - Identifies potential weather-related issues early to maintain durability.

FAQ

Log Home Weatherproofing Questions

Why is weatherproofing important for log homes? Weatherproofing helps protect log homes from moisture, decay, and damage caused by exposure to the elements, extending the lifespan of the structure.

What types of weatherproofing treatments are available? Treatments include sealants, stains, and protective coatings designed to repel water and prevent weather-related deterioration.

How often should a log home be weatherproofed? Regular inspections and reapplication of protective treatments are recommended every few years to maintain effectiveness.

What signs indicate a log home needs weatherproofing? Signs include peeling or cracked stain, increased moisture in logs, or visible mold and mildew growth.
